titleOfInvention Sterically hindered derivatives of water soluble polymers
abstract The invention provides a sterically hindered polymer that comprises a water-soluble and non-peptidic polymer back-bone having at least one terminus covalently bonded to an alkanoic acid or alkanoic acid derivative, wherein the carbon adjacent to the carbonyl group of the acid or acid derivative group has an alkyl or aryl group pendent thereto. The steric effects of the alkyl or aryl group allow greater control of the hydrolytic stability of polymer derivatives. The polymer backbone may be poly(ethylene glycol).
